CHAFFCUTTERS' STRIKE.
MORE PAY WANTED. By Tel«E'«!.Bli-P'r.esß Assocfotioii-CoDsrr.iKlii (Rec. February- 3., 8.15 p,ih) Sydney, .'February 3)' There- is a strike of chaifcutters in-' the Bathurst district, the men flcmijhding union irag.es. At present- they are paid Is. pel, pw. ton, and have no fixed lio-ui'B. Their demand is now lis. >6d. per eight-hour day, with, rationsv Tho farmers refuse t<i pay .and a hitter strugglo is anticipated.. Tho fanners intend id carry oft \vith volunteers, but difficulty is expected in .loading at the railway station, .where tlio men, being' members of Railway Unions', will probably refuse & haudio "black" cha-ff.
